Council briefed on public-safety pension gap and staffing changes; staff recommends using $4.6M reserve

Staff recommended using the city’s $4.6 million pension reserve to restore PSPRS funding to roughly 100% and outlined proposed staffing increases and reclassifications across departments.

City staff said the recommended FY26 budget includes a proposed contribution of the entire $4.6 million pension reserve to address a new PSPRS actuarial result that left the police and fire pension systems just below a 100% funding ratio.
